Las Vegas draws 90% of its water from Lake Mead on the Colorado River, with the remaining 10% from groundwater aquifers beneath the Las Vegas Valley The city reclaims and returns nearly all indoor water use to Lake Mead, earning return-flow credits
Las Vegas Advanced Wastewater Treatment Plant The plant utilizes a range of cutting-edge technologies to ensure that wastewater is treated to the highest standards before being discharged into the Las Vegas Wash, which eventually flows into Lake Mead, a vital water source for the southwestern United States
